For those that wonder why (or how) American Pitbulls sometimes go after cows and horses without even being trained to and are able to be a real problem for these animals despite how large they are, it is because of what the American Pitbull was bred for. They have been bred and used to take on animals like bulls, bears, and wild boar for things like hunting, farm work, and combat sports like bull baiting, bear baiting, etc. The goal was for the dog to latch on, not let go, and work to tire the animal out or to cause the animal to fall by knocking it off balance or causing even more pain by doing the headshake. Even today people can see them being used for things like catching out of control cattle, hunting wild boar, and even used in bear baiting matches in places like Pakistan. Just like a rat terrier is likely to attack a hamster, a Pitbull is likely to attack a horse or cow. It is up to owners to be responsible with their dogs and make sure they do not get into trouble.

The pre-cursor to the breeded 'Pitbull' was from the early 1800s for fighting in a cruel blood sport known as “bull baiting”. One to two were set to harass a bull or bear for hours until the animal collapsed from fatigue, injuries or both. And since that time parts of human society have favored them and bulldogs as fighting dogs. Once bull and bear baiting was outlawed, the public turned their attention to “ratting”. This practice pitted dogs against rats in which they were timed to see whose dog would kill the most rats in the least amount of time. Ultimately, the public turned their eyes upon dog to dog fighting as it was more easily hidden from view and thus the law. Ratting and dogfighting both required more agility and speed on the part of the dog, so Bulldogs were crossed with Terriers “Bull and Terriers”, more commonly known as the first Pit Bull Terrier.
